Hi Gals and Guys!  My name is Elaine Averill.  I have Unbridled Faith Farm in Blanchardville, WI.  It' a learning, training, and retreat center based on the Faith Based Equine Assisted Philosophy (experiential learning from the Truth that God placed within the horse, they teach us something about ourselves, God, and others whenever we are with them).  I also work with women and teen girls; helping to develop the gifts, talents, and Dreams that God put inside of them.  I also do inspirational speaking... My gift is to encourage the body to RUN THE RACE THAT HAS BEEN SET BEFORE THEM, and to use the things that come to stop them TO PROPEL THEM TO VICTORY IN CHRIST!  This is our time, this is our race, God has one finish in mind for us... VICTORY!  What other race can you run that promises ALL CAN WIN!?  My father was diagnosed with terminal cancer and given months to live.  I prayed that my father would come to know that God loved him...  The day after the diagnosis he knocked on my door, declaring "Let's go buy the next Breeders Cup Winner?!"  At Churchill Downs a year later a man of God said to my dad, "What are the chances a guy like you could win this race?" (That day she won the Pocahontis Stakes)  and as he was walking away, he turned back to my father and prophesied... "When you win the Breeders Cup this year, YOU WILL KNOW THAT GOD LOVES YOU!"  My father and his mare, Unbridled Elaine, won the Breeders Cup Dystaff that year.  My father called me after the race... I asked him..."So what do you think the odds were for a guy like you could win the Breeders Cup?"... with tears in his voice he said, "I GUESS GOD LOVES ME!"  The impossible made possible the miraculous!  A little girls prayer was answered.  A dieing man gains eternal life.  The long shot became a Champion.  God was exaulted. HIS STORY was made.  I live to proclain the glory of God!

Hi yall ~ My husband Paul & I have the privilege of traveling the country on a full time basis with our 8 children (ages 23-10) forming The WEAVER BELIEVER SURVIVAL REVIVAL family band. We all sing & play a blend of high energy, toe tapping, upbeat Gospel/Bluegrass & Country, using guitars, banjos, fiddles, mandolin, acoustic & upright doghouse bass. We told the Lord several years ago that we would go & sing wherever He asked us to...& He continues to open the doors of opportunities for us in places we never thought possible & we have been blessed to perform 200+ concerts/yr. We live on or 40' tour bus, homeschooling the children allows us the freedom to travel wherever God leads.
